This interesting paper studies collocation method for Volterra integro-differential equations with piecewise delays. Delay integro-differential equations of Volterra type with piecewise linear delays have many applications in modelling dynamical systems where time delays play a critical role. Applications in this regard range from neural networks, biological systems, optimal control and delayed dynamical systems. Other applications appear in medicine, nanotechnology, and cyber warfare. The proposed method uniquely combines quasi-\(\theta\)-invariant meshes with polynomial spline spaces to handle discontinuities induced by delays while preserving optimal convergence. Convergence analysis is investigated and examples are given to illustrate the accuracy and efficiency of the proposed method.\N\NThe paper is well written with a good set of references.
